What does a general maintenance mechanic do?

A general maintenance mechanic is responsible for ensuring the cleanliness and orderliness of the facilities and inspecting the condition and performance of the equipment and machinery for business operations and processes. General maintenance mechanics handle equipment repairs and replacement of defective components, requiring them to have extensive knowledge of the mechanical industry. They also install and assemble equipment by analyzing mechanical schematics and blueprints accurately. A general maintenance mechanic creates a comprehensive schedule of inspection, repairs, and quality control checks to preserve the safe standards of the premises.
